All,



For information: I constructed WAYFless links using WUGEN, http://wugen.ukfederation.org.uk/urlgenerator/login.jsp, but changed the URL in step 3 from http://shibboleth.ebscohost.com/ to whatever database target was required, eg: for Academic Search Complete, use: 

http://search.ebscohost.com/login.aspx?authtype=shib&profile=ehost&defaultdb=a9h 



This is then encoded by WUGEN to form the target. So for our IdP the WAYFless link is: https://shibboleth.ebscohost.com/Shibboleth.sso/Login?entityID=https%3A%2F%2Fshibsles.brunel.ac.uk%2Fidp%2Fshibboleth&target=http%3A%2F%2Fsearch.ebscohost.com%2Flogin.aspx%3Fauthtype%3Dshib%26profile%3Dehost%26defaultdb%3Da9h 



You'll just need to change the 3-character database code to match each of your EBSCOhost databases. 



It would be useful to know this type of link would resolve your access issues or not. It might save users from having to use the workaround.

I tested off campus at 08:30 this morning and I could access EBSCO databases via both Shibboleth and EZproxy. I checked our EZproxy messages log and a hiatus occurred between 2014-04-29 19:14:50 and 2014-04-29 21:00:20, so it looks like IP-based access was resolved eventually last evening. Access seems to be okay on campus this morning via IP and Shibboleth sessions.



I received this information from the EZproxy list last evening: "If you visit support.ebsco.com [or http://support.epnet.com/]  > System Alerts [http://support.ebsco.com/support_news/alerts/] > you will see Shibboleth Access Issues Reported<http://support.ebsco.com/support_news/detail.php?id=839&t=r&page=1>."



There aren’t any alerts about IP-based access issues but we certainly had some and other sites in the USA reported them too. I note that there is an EBSCOhost software update scheduled for today but there is no time noted: http://support.ebsco.com/support_news/detail.php?id=838&t=r&page=1
